37 #ifndef Foam_standardPhaseChange_H 38 #define Foam_standardPhaseChange_H 46 namespace regionModels
48 namespace surfaceFilmModels
80 scalar
Sh(
const scalar
Re,
const scalar Sc)
const;
82 template<
class YInfType>
void operator=(const standardPhaseChange &)=delete
No copy assignment.
Base class for surface film models.
A list of keyword definitions, which are a keyword followed by a number of values (eg...
TypeName("standardPhaseChange")
Runtime type information.
const scalar L_
Length scale / [m].
virtual ~standardPhaseChange()=default
Destructor.
void correctModel(const scalar dt, scalarField &availableMass, scalarField &dMass, scalarField &dEnergy, const YInfType &YInf)
const dictionary & dict() const
Return const access to the cloud dictionary.
const surfaceFilmRegionModel & film() const
Return const access to the film surface film model.
bool YInfZero_
Switch to treat YInf as zero.
Base class for surface film phase change models.
scalar Sh(const scalar Re, const scalar Sc) const
Return Sherwood number as a function of Reynolds and Schmidt numbers.
standardPhaseChange(const standardPhaseChange &)=delete
No copy construct.
const scalar TbFactor_
Boiling temperature factor / [].
Standard phase change model with modification for boiling.
scalarField Re(const UList< complex > &cmplx)
Extract real component.
const scalar deltaMin_
Minimum film height for model to be active.